Annabelle

During my childhood, I had a great friend who was WAY ahead of his time. Not only in his demeanor and disposition, but in his access to all things cool and wonderful. He was the first to have cable television, the first to own a VCR. He owned books on the paranormal. His parents let him watch horror movies and stay up way late. Most importantly, he loved Halloween. He was the same age as me, so these things made him something of a Legend in my eyes.

He owned a creepy book on ghosts and hauntings. One photograph in the book was particularly scary, and one I'd always tell myself I wouldn't look at, but always found myself flipping to find it.
